>   Some points:
>   1. Don't include compiled libraries (especially if they are already 
>   packaged in Debian/Ubuntu, such as dom4j). Instead depend & 
>   build-depend on the packages providing those libraries. I don't see a 
>   Debian/Ubuntu package for JTattoo, so maybe a package should be made 
>   for JTattoo first ?
> 
>   2. What's the need for /usr/share/monajat/bin/classes/monajat/ ? Those 
>   files already exist in /usr/share/monajat/monajat.jar. Actually I 
>   don't see any use for the whole /usr/share/monajat/bin.
> 
>   3. Instead of making the package in the tar file, make a diff 
>      containing the debian/ directory. Look at zekr for example.
> 
>   4. What is the license for JTattoo ?
